Hi,
I have looked at the files and they seem OK to me, but I cannot test them as I don't have the aircraft. If the wizard isn't working, try importing manually. Go into Detective and import the MaddoxX.xml file. Detective should now have Bespoke Events in it. Then go to the MCP PRO tab and import the MaddogX_GFMCPPRO-0.xml file which should configure the MCP PRO. Make sure the MCP PRO is enabled in GIT, then quit GIT and then restart it.
